Orri de Prat Barrat
Orri de Prat Barrat is a non-staffed stone shelter (orri) in the Pyrenees, used as an open-access emergency bivouac. It’s a circular stone structure with a fireplace, wooden benches, and a sleeping platform; plans are for 3 people, and there are no mattresses or blankets provided.
Access is first-come, first-served with no reservations. During summer grazing (estive), you may be asked to vacate if the shepherd needs the shelter. Because it sits within Réserve naturelle de Py, outdoor camping and fires outside the shelter’s fireplace are prohibited; treat water from the nearby source/torrents before drinking.
